Launch is critical

A single launch can involve a producer, bottler, packaging vendors, laboratories, certification bodies, customs, freight, an importer and a distributor. Every unmanaged handoff adds cost, delay and risk.

Operational Chaos

Vendors optimize their task, not the total result. Critical dates, costs and dependencies live in different inboxes. Mexico and U.S. requirements create document-heavy handoffs. Delays can leave cash sitting in liquid, packaging or finished inventory.

What we manage


Your supply-chain control tower in Mexico.

One operating partner coordinates the critical path while specialized producers, vendors and licensed professionals execute their part (in the alcoholic beverage space).

Sourcing & supplier orchestration

Identify, qualify and coordinate producers, liquids and commercial terms around the brand brief.

Production & quality coordination

Translate the plan into production milestones, samples, specifications and issue resolution.

Packaging & procurement

Coordinate bottle, closure, label, case and secondary-packaging vendors against the production schedule.

Compliance & documentation

Organize the document flow and specialized parties required for Mexico and U.S. market readiness.

Logistics & cross-border execution

Coordinate freight, warehousing, customs handoffs and importer requirements from origin to destination.

Ongoing control tower

Maintain the master timeline, accountability, risk log and decision cadence through one point of contact.
